#3d113f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d113f is composed of 23.9% red, 6.7%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.2% cyan, 73%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 297.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 15.7%. #3d113f color hex could be obtained by blending #7a227e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#3d113f color description : Very dark magenta.
#3d113f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d113f has RGB values of R:61, G:17,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 4002111.
